Problem

Existing wireless communication networks face inefficiencies in managing UE reconfigurations due to increased complexity and frequency of suboptimal connectivity scenarios, leading to unnecessary processing and power consumption when evaluating irrelevant conditional reconfigurations.

Innovation Solution

Implementing activation and deactivation mechanisms for conditional reconfigurations in UEs, allowing them to store reconfigurations without evaluating execution conditions when deactivated, and controlling this state via network indications.

AI summary

A network node (1300) configures an activation status of a conditional reconfiguration within a User Equipment, UE (110) connected to a network via Dual Connectivity (DC) or Multi-Connectivity (MC). The activation status supports an activated state and a deactivated state. The conditional reconfiguration defines a reconfiguration of the UE (110) that is to be performed in response to a set of one or more conditions being fulfilled. The UE (110) deactivates the conditional reconfiguration in response to an event. The CE (110) refrains from performing the reconfiguration when the set of conditions is fulfilled while the conditional reconfiguration is deactivated.
